Viswanathan Anand’s mother Sushila Viswanathan passes away at 79

Sushila Viswanathan, mother of five-time world chess champion Viswanathan Anand passed away in Chennai on Wednesday. She was 79.

Viswanathan Anand was taught how to play chess by his mother from age six. She was a chess/film/club aficionado and an influential socialite. His father, Viswanathan Iyer, is a retired General Manager of Southern Railways, he studied in Jamalpur Bihar.

Viswanathan Anand was born on 11 December 1969 at Mayiladuthurai, Tamil Nadu. Shortly thereafter, his family moved to Madras (now Chennai), where he grew up. . He has an elder brother, Shivakumar who is a manager at Crompton Greaves in India and an elder sister Anuradha who is a professor at the University of Michigan.
